What to know before selling to a cash home buyer company in Idaho

Overview: the cash investor landscape in Idaho

Idaho has a small pool of vetted statewide operators — only 4 made our list — but the top-ranked company is strong by any national standard. Most of the cash-buying activity here happens off the radar.

How much do Idaho cash home buyer companies actually pay?

Cash investors in Idaho typically offer 50–70% of a home's after-repair value, minus repair costs. In real terms, if you were selling a home for $503,000 (median sale price in Idaho [1]), cash investor offers would likely be in the range of $280k–$370k. In other words, you're trading somewhere between $135k–$220k in equity for a fast, certain sale with no repairs, showings, or buyer financing.

Should you sell to a Idaho we buy houses for cash company?

Most Idaho sellers don't need a cash investor. On a $503,400 home, cash offers land $153k–$253k below the median sale price. Homes here sell in roughly 35 days, often at or above asking, so the open market is the stronger path for almost everyone. If listing truly isn't an option, get competing bids from the thin pool of vetted buyers. Get a professional read before you decide.

How to spot a cash home buyer scam

Of the 27 companies making cash offers on homes in Idaho, 17 don't have a verifiable track record. That's more than half. It doesn't make them scams, but it means a seller doing their own homework online has very little to go on. With only 4 vetted statewide buyers, the pool is thin — distrust of real estate investors is widespread, and the warning signs below are the next best filter.

Data and sources

We identified 29 cash home buyer companies in Idaho. We started with public business directories and review platforms, then narrowed the list to companies actively marketing cash offers to local homeowners.

We then collected data from third-party sources for each company — customer ratings, review volume, business credentials, and how long they've been operating. We reviewed company websites for additional information and key credibility signals. And we reached out to companies directly to verify operating status and key business details (this process is ongoing).

We use a mix of public and proprietary sources for local and state market data:

  • Review and directory platforms: Company profiles on BBB, Google Business Profiles, Yelp, Trustpilot, and other major platforms — ratings, review counts, and business credentials.
  • Public records: U.S. Census Bureau housing data, county property records, and state business registries.
  • Clever Market Pulse: Local home prices, days on market, inventory levels, and sale-to-list ratios — pulled from Realtor.com, Redfin, Zillow, and Census data, updated monthly.
  • Clever Market Heat Index: A 0–100 score for each housing market based on supply, demand, and pricing trends.
  • Investor activity data: Public transaction records tracking cash buyer patterns — flip rates, distressed sales, and bank-owned property volume — at the local level.

How we score companies

Every company gets an overall score out of 100. The overall score reflects a combination of individual scores across four key categories. Each category's influence on the overall score is weighted in accordance with its relative importance and/or the depth and reliability of the data feeding into it. We are continually improving our source data and ranking methodologies. Here are the four categories we currently use to rank cash home buyer companies:

  • Customer satisfaction: Based on verified reviews — average ratings, total volume, and how recent they are. A company with 200 reviews at 4.8 tells us more than one with three reviews at 5.0. We adjust for thin review histories so small sample sizes don't inflate scores.
  • Credibility: How much we can verify about the company from independent sources — BBB standing, registered business status, website transparency, and whether they've been vetted by Clever. The more we can confirm, the higher the score.
  • Recent activity: What the last six months look like — new reviews, consistent quality, and signs the company is actively buying homes right now. A strong score here means they're likely to respond if you reach out.
  • Track record: How long the company has been operating and how steady they've been. Eight years of consistent activity scores higher than eight years on paper with most reviews from a single year.

Of the 27 cash property investors we identified in Idaho, 10 had enough data to get scored by our model. The other 17 didn't — so they're not ranked. Our featured list highlights the top-scoring cash investors from the group that met the minimum credibility threshold.

What the scores mean

A higher score means stronger evidence, not necessarily a better company. A lower-ranked company could be great to work with — we just don't have as much verifiable data to go on, so don't feel confident in recommending them.
